背景情况:

  • 慢性焦虑影响了三分之一的美国成年人,从2023年到2024年增加了6%.
  • 像精神药物学和心理治疗这样的标准治疗方法并不总是成功.
  • 抗焦虑药的不坚持和滥用是心理健康治疗中常见的挑战.

研究的目的:

  • 评估触觉振动技术 (VTT) 贴片作为焦虑症的替代或辅助治疗的疗效.
  • 评估VTT对感知压力和整体心理健康的影响.

主要方法:

  • 一个单盲,病例控制研究,涉及102名成年参与者.
  • 参与者被分为治疗组 (65) 和对照组 (37).
  • 在基线,第7天和第14天使用感知压力量表 (PSS) 和简单表格-20 (SF-20) 测量焦虑程度.

主要成果:

  • 与对照组相比,治疗组在第14天的PSS得分有了31.3%的改善.
  • 在治疗组中,PSS平均得分下降了33%,这表明压力显著降低.
  • 治疗组报告了高满意度 (>90%) 和愿意推VTT贴片.

结论:

  • 在VTT贴片 (PEACE贴片) 证明有效减少焦虑症状.
  • VTT可能为慢性焦虑提供一种可行的,安全的,"无药"的治疗选择.
  • 建议进行进一步的研究,以探索不同成年人群和特定神经疾病的有效性.
